In the Studio Tools Department, we are responsible for developing and maintaining software for the studio, including Pixar’s in-house animation software, Presto. We are enthusiastic about software application engineering best practices, and we collaborate in cross-functional teams of passionate developers to create software that enables our film production and continuously extends artistic reach.
The Project Coordinator provides administrative support to the project managers and engineers, with a primary focus on ensuring schedules and project plans are accurate and up-to-date.
RESPONSIBILITIES:
• Develop a partnership with the Project Manager and provide backup coverage as needed
• Maintain detailed project schedules, track changes, and make necessary updates in the database
• Manage the schedules of key personnel, schedule meetings as requested, and maintain the calendar with alertness to topics, deadlines, and conflicts
• Responsible for meeting notes and following up on any resulting action items
• Proactively respond to information and assistance requests from both within and outside of the department
• Work with leadership to maintain a positive team environment, plan events, and advocate good morale
